The trouble is they work and then don't, there's no warning.

Mine failed at just under 6 years and just over 30k miles and leaving me stranded in France frown

Rather annoyingly I was with ShaunD who had a spare pump and PaulR who's changed his a few times. However as the engine just cut with no preceding loss of power or stuttering before changing the pump we did some tests and there seemed to be plenty of fuel pressure from the schrader valve but no spark so I thought it was electrical/ECU.

I was in the "do I really need to change this" camp but now would definitely recommend it as a worthwhile precaution.

Mine failed at 10,400 ft up a mountain pass (2100 miles on the clock), luckily I had an almost 10 mile 1 in 4 downward slope to a lovely cafe where I could get a lovely cuppa whilst waiting for the tow.

Tool Wise: A sharp knife preferably a scalpel type, small possidrive screw driver, something like a hole punch and hammer to remove the screw ring, rag to clean the area before removing (stop dirt getting into tank), printed copy of replacing instructions along with normal M3W tools and a big smile.
